37 lines
1.7 KiB
HTML
37 lines
1.7 KiB
HTML
<article class="form-field death">
|
|
<div class="row">
|
|
<div class="col col1">
|
|
<div class="field-attribute">
|
|
<label class="till-text">{{ ::'REGISTRATION_LABEL_DATE_DEATH' | translate}}</label>
|
|
</div>
|
|
<div class="field-value">
|
|
<input type="date" ng-model="patient.deathDate" ng-change="selectIsDead()" max="{{::today}}"/>
|
|
</div>
|
|
</div>
|
|
<div class="col col2">
|
|
<div class="field-attribute">
|
|
<label class="till-text">
|
|
{{ ::'REGISTRATION_LABEL_REASON_FOR_DEATH' | translate}}
|
|
<span class="asterick" ng-show="patient.dead">*</span>
|
|
</label>
|
|
</div>
|
|
<div class="field-value">
|
|
<select ng-model="patient.causeOfDeath" ng-options="concept.display for concept in ::deathConcepts track by concept.uuid" ng-change="selectIsDead()" ng-required="patient.dead">
|
|
<option value="">{{ ::'REGISTRATION_LABEL_CHOOSE_VALUE' | translate}}</option>
|
|
</select>
|
|
</div>
|
|
</div>
|
|
<div class="col col3">
|
|
<div class="field-attribute showOn-small-screen">
|
|
<label for="isDead" class="till-text"><span>{{ ::'REGISTRATION_LABEL_IS_DEAD' | translate}}</span></label>
|
|
</div>
|
|
<div class="field-value">
|
|
<input type="checkbox" id="isDead" class="isDeadChkBox" ng-model="patient.dead" ng-disabled="disableIsDead()"/>
|
|
</div>
|
|
|
|
<div class="field-attribute showOn-desktop">
|
|
<label for="isDead" class="till-text"><span>{{ ::'REGISTRATION_LABEL_IS_DEAD' | translate}}</span></label>
|
|
</div>
|
|
</div>
|
|
</div>
|
|
</article> |